ZKX's LAB

informix数据库 锁表后怎么解决 为什么informix数据库锁表重启后就坏了

2021-03-07知识7

为什么informix数据库锁表重启后就坏了 1。找到被锁表的partnum:select hex(partnum)from systables where tabname=”tmp”;2。onstat-k|grep partnum 找到该锁的owner;3。onstat-u|grep owner 找到用户会话session号;4。onmode-z sesid 杀掉该session;5。如果第4步失败,则进一步onstat-g ses|grep sesid 找到该发起该会话的pid;6。kill pid 或 kill-9 pid;7。特殊情况:在第2步中,如果发现锁的owner为0,则检查:onstat-xonstat-G

为什么informix数据库锁表重启后就坏了 我要疯失踪啦,又莫名其妙的连不上了,重启数据库处事居然弹出内存错误,吐血啊,有木有高人,求救啊~就是强行启动了,这种情形下,最年夜可能是数据库被破损了,有错误。

为什么informix数据库锁表重启后就坏了 应该将锁表的SQL语句合出来看看,看看能否优化转:锁表处理步骤:1、onstat-ks|grep HDR+X/重查询是那个表被锁address wtlist owner lklist type tblsnum rowid key#bsizc1809510 0 d656e774 c181cb3c HDR+X 6002e1 2c602 0需要关注lklist和type项,从上面来看tblsnum为6002e1(6292193十六进制转换成十进制)的表被锁了。可以重查询是那个表被锁:dbaccess:select*from systables where partnum='6292193'得到tabname basetab_mvpnowner smpmmlpartnum 6292193tabid 12813rowsize 464ncols 61nindexes 1nrows 2984created 12/10/2002version 839843846tabtype Tlocklevel Rnpused 746fextsize 16nextsize 16flags 02、onstat-u,将owner(address)为d656e774的线程找出来address flags sessid user tty wait tout locks nreads nwritesd656e774 Y-P-4261 smp20-d6ad2330 0 180 99620 163、onstat-g sql d656e774可以将这个线程执行过的sql语句打印出来。4、只要用informix用户执行onmode-z sessid干掉线程onmode-z 4261重点说明:onstat-g ses sessid找个进程PID来,然后ps-ef|grep Pid;kill-9 pid在处理这些问题时还会遇到表被锁是。

informix数据库死锁问题怎么解决。select*from sysmaster:syslocks where tabname=lower('表名')查出owner的号是多少 即sidonstat-g ses sid 查询锁表的语句onmode-z sid 。

informix数据库里面一张表有重复数据怎么解决? PHP 最初是1994年Rasmus Lerdorf创建的,刚刚开始只是一个简单的用Perl语言编写的程序,用来统计他自己网站的访问者。后来又用C语言重新编写,包括可以访问数据库。在1995年以Personal Home Page Tools(PHP Tools)开始对外发表第一个版本,Lerdorf写了一些介绍此程序的文档,并且发布了PHP1.0。在这早期的版本中,提供了访客留言本、访客计数器等简单的功能。以后越来越多的网站使用了PHP,并且强烈要求增加一些特性

怎样在Informix数据库中释放异常的锁资源? D 1 informix-0 0 0 28 7 10afd1850-P-F 0 informix-0 0 0 0 0 10afd2078-P-5 informix-0 0 0 0 0 10afd28a0-P-B 6 informix-0 0 0 0 0 10afd30c8 Y-P-17 informix 4 10b1f。

informix数据库的所有表结构都被误删了,求恢复啊,在线等,急急急 informix数据库删除字段语法如下:alter table tableName drop(column);informix数据库其他操作字段的方法:添加字段:alter table tableName add column varchar(10);修改字段类型:alter table tableName modify column varchar(255);informix数据库简介:Informix是IBM公司出品的关系数据库管理系统(RDBMS)家族。作为一个集成解决方案,它被定位为作为IBM在线事务处理(OLTP)旗舰级数据服务系统。IBM对Informix和DB2都有长远的规划,两个数据库产品互相吸取对方的技术优势。在2005年早些时候,IBM推出了Informix Dynamic Server(IDS)第10版。目前最新版本的是IDS11(v11.50,代码名为“Cheetah 2”),在2008年5月6日全球同步上市。

informix数据库锁表怎么处理 找到该用户sesion idonmode-z ses_id

informix数据库 锁表后怎么解决 为什么informix数据库锁表重启后就坏了

informix数据库锁表怎么处理 找到session,onmode 处理掉就OK了

#informix数据库 锁表后怎么解决

随机阅读

qrcode
访问手机版